Engine and Performance

 

Engine and Performance

 

The heart of the RS3 is its 2.5-liter turbocharged inline-five engine, a configuration Audi has nurtured for decades. This powerplant is nothing short of an icon.

 

Power Output: 401 hp (standard)

Torque: 500 Nm

0–100 km/h: 3.8 seconds

Top Speed: 290 km/h (with optional RS Dynamic package)

 

The engine produces a distinctive warbling exhaust note that sets it apart from rivals like the Mercedes-AMG A45 S or BMW M2. Audi engineers have tuned the 2025 version for even quicker throttle response, giving drivers explosive acceleration on demand.

 

Quattro AWD and RS Torque Splitter

 

Quattro AWD and RS Torque Splitter

 

Handling has always been a hallmark of the RS lineup, and the 2025 RS3 pushes the boundaries with its RS Torque Splitter. Instead of a conventional rear differential, it uses electronically controlled clutches on each rear wheel. This allows for variable torque distribution, which means the car can send more power to the outside rear wheel when cornering, reducing understeer and making the RS3 feel nimble and balanced.

 

Driving modes let you tailor the personality of the car:

Comfort: relaxed suspension, ideal for city driving in Dubai.

Dynamic: sharpened throttle, tighter steering, and a more aggressive exhaust note.

RS Torque Rear (Drift Mode): allows controlled power slides, a first for an Audi sedan in this class.

 

Interior: Luxury Meets Motorsport

 

Interior: Luxury Meets Motorsport

 

Inside, the RS3 is unmistakably Audi: clean, tech-focused, and premium. Drivers are greeted with RS sport seatswrapped in fine Nappa leather with contrast stitching. A flat-bottom RS steering wheel features drive mode selectors, while the 12.3-inch Virtual Cockpit Plus displays everything from lap timers to G-forces.

 

Additional highlights include:

10.1-inch MMI touch display with Apple CarPlay/Android Auto.

Bang & Olufsen premium audio system (optional).

RS-specific graphics with a shift indicator inspired by racing.

 

Despite its performance pedigree, the RS3 remains practical with decent rear-seat space and a 321-liter trunk—ideal for weekend getaways or airport runs.

Technical Specifications: Audi RS3 2025

SpecificationDetail
Engine2.5L Turbocharged Inline-5
Power401 hp
Torque500 Nm
Transmission7-speed dual-clutch automatic
0–100 km/h3.8 seconds
Top Speed250 km/h (290 km/h optional)
Drive SystemQuattro AWD with RS Torque Splitter
Wheels19-inch alloys (optional 20-inch)
SuspensionAdaptive sport suspension
Fuel Economy~9.5 L/100 km (mixed)
Trunk Capacity321 liters
